Business, Career, Personal Brand development workshop

There is a lot of information on how to write your CV, use LinkedIn, personal branding is a hot topic. We are offering personal advice to participants of the workshop, join us to uncover answers to your questions.

70% of employers use social media to screen candidates during the hiring process, and 43% of employers use social media to check on current employees. Busy recruiters, clients don’t have time to get to know you, will look at your LinkedIn. Having a strong personal brand and professional reputation might help earn you more money as you can charge higher fees or salary, attract business opportunities, new clients and referrals.

Competition is fierce on LinkedIn. With 610Mln users worldwide and over a 100 Mln users in the Asia Pacific LinkedIn is no longer a place to have your resume for recruiters but also a personal branding & marketing channel that empowers people and offers an effective way to promote yourself to your target market as an industry expert.

At the workshop we will show you how to use LinkedIn to find a new job or brand your business and build your personal brand, present yourself to your target network as a thought leader, opinion former & key person of influence.

 


You’ll learn:

- How to create a powerful resume and LinkedIn profile

- What is personal branding

- How to build your own personal brand using Linkedin

- How to reach out to hiring managers and talents acquisition managers

- Overview of LinkedIn plans and other resources to use

- Rules of networking to note

- How to set a realistic timeline and KPIs for your job/clients search
